Line D passes through the points (1, 1) and (5, 6). What is the slope of a line perpendicular to Line D?

OpenStudy (isaidavila):

Fi D the first slope m=y2-y1/x2-x1 m=6-1/5-1 m=5/4 So when two lines are perpendicular the multiplication of their slopes is -1 m1*m2=-1 5/4*m2=-1 m2=-4/5
